10-Q: Knowles Corp. Q1 2026 Earnings Show Revenue Growth

Sentiment:

Quarterly Report


Knowles Corporation reported a strong first quarter for 2026, with revenues increasing by 15.8% year-over-year, driven by robust demand in its Precision Devices and MedTech & Specialty Audio segments.

Summary

  • Knowles Corporation reported first quarter 2026 revenues of $153.1 million, a 15.8% increase from $132.2 million in the first quarter of 2025.
  • Net earnings from continuing operations were $11.3 million, a significant improvement from a loss of $0.4 million in the prior year's quarter.
  • Gross profit margin improved to 43.8% from 40.3% in the prior year, attributed to higher volumes, cost reductions, and improved capacity utilization.
  • The company's Precision Devices segment saw a 17.4% revenue increase, while the MedTech & Specialty Audio segment grew by 13.9%.
  • Adjusted EBIT from continuing operations increased by $8.4 million to $30.1 million, with an improved margin of 19.7%.

Negatives

  • Net cash used in operating activities was $0.7 million for Q1 2026, compared to $1.3 million provided in Q1 2025.
  • Adjusted free cash flow was negative $3.1 million in Q1 2026, a decrease from $18.3 million in Q1 2025.
  • Other expense, net, increased significantly to $3.4 million in Q1 2026, primarily due to unfavorable foreign currency exchange rate changes.
  • Restructuring charges were $0.2 million in Q1 2026, compared to $2.9 million in Q1 2025.

Management Comments

  • Revenues for the first quarter of 2026 were $153.1 million, compared with $132.2 million for the first quarter of 2025, an increase of $20.9 million or 15.8%.
  • The increases in gross profit and gross profit margin were primarily due to higher shipping volumes, company-wide product cost reductions, favorable product mix in our MSA business, and increased factory capacity utilization.
  • The increases in EBIT and EBIT margin were due to higher gross profit, partially offset by higher operating expenses driven by higher commissions and additional headcount to support future growth.

Related Party Transactions

  • The company received Series D-2 preferred stock of Syntiant Corp. as partial consideration for the sale of the CMM business.
  • The company provided financing of $6.4 million to Syntiant.
  • The company shares certain separation costs with Syntiant.
  • The company leases portions of its facilities to Syntiant.
  • The company subleases portions of its manufacturing facilities to Syntiant at cost.
